Bama's UV Index

Bama, Borno State, Nigeria, often experiences a UV index that ranges from moderate to very high, especially during the dry season when the sun is strongest and the sky is clear.

Weather Seasons

UV index

The weather in Bama follows a clear seasonal pattern with a hot, dry season from November to March and a rainy season from June to September, with temperatures reaching their highest just before the rains.

Bama's Climate

Compared to neighboring countries like Niger and Chad, Bama tends to have similar dry and wet seasons but is generally hotter and drier than regions farther south in Nigeria, due to its location in the Sahel zone.
